About this trip
Thirteen days moving through Athens and five Cycladic islands — Syros, Paros, Naxos, Ios and Santorini — with two nights in each place. Ferries and transfers between islands are arranged for you, so the logistics are handled and the days are yours to fill.
This is self-guided rather than led — no group, no set itinerary beyond the route and the hotel bookings. You decide each day whether that means a beach, a village wander, or doing nothing much at all.
One fixed event breaks up the free time: a sunset cruise in Santorini. Otherwise expect a loose rhythm of ferries, breakfasts, and time to explore each island at your own pace.

Worth it if you want to tick off multiple Greek islands efficiently with solid hotels. Think twice if you need accommodation walkable to town amenities.
- Gotta hotel in Naxos stood out as exceptionally friendly; port transfers were reliably excellent throughout.
- Paros accommodation was isolated 1.6km from town along dark, windy roads with no nearby facilities.
- Covers a genuinely impressive range of Greek islands and beaches in one trip.
- Late-trip heat can be intense; pack accordingly and stay hydrated.
